What is the Level 6 + Level 7 Diploma in Information Technology?
The Level 6 + Level 7 Diploma in Information Technology is a dual-level qualification that combines undergraduate and postgraduate-level studies. It is tailored for individuals who wish to deepen their understanding of IT concepts, enhance their technical expertise, and prepare for leadership roles in the industry. The program covers a wide range of topics, including:
- Advanced Programming and Software Development
- Data Analytics and Big Data
- Cybersecurity and Network Management
- Cloud Computing and Virtualization
- IT Project Management
